Electrostatic chucks (ESCs) are devices used in the semiconductor manufacturing industry and other precision manufacturing processes to hold and secure substrates, wafers, or other workpieces during processing. They utilize the principle of electrostatic attraction to firmly grip the substrate without the need for mechanical clamping.

Major global manufacturers of Sintering Ceramic Electrostatic Chucks for Semiconductor and Display include SHINKO, NGK Insulators, NTK CERATEC, TOTO, Entegris, Sumitomo Osaka Cement, Kyocera, MiCo, Technetics Group, Creative Technology Corporation, etc. In 2025, the world's top three vendors accounted for approximately % of revenue.
